From the Rolls-Royce experimental archive: a quarter of a million communications from Rolls-Royce, 1906 to 1960's. Documents from the Sir Henry Royce Memorial Foundation (SHRMF).
Letter from Lodge Plugs Limited arranging a meeting to discuss spark plugs for a Bentley chassis.

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 162\6\  img264
Date  24th September 1934

Dear Sirs,

We beg to acknowledge receipt of your letter of the 21st inst., and confirming our telephone conversation to-day the writer will be pleased to call upon you on Friday next, the 28th inst., at about 12 mid-day, to discuss the question of sparking plugs for your Bentley chassis, and trust that this time and date will be convenient.

Yours faithfully,

LODGE PLUGS LIMITED.
Bernard Hopps
DIRECTOR
